Maharashtra: 16 labourers killed, several injured after truck overturns in Jalgaon

The labourers died after their papaya-laden truck overturned shortly after midnight near a temple at Kingaon village in Maharashtra's Jalgaon district

Jalgaon: Sixteen labourers died while five were seriously injured in Maharashtra’s Jalgaon district, police said on Monday. According to several reports, the accident took place when a truck carrying labourers overturned.

According to various reports, labourers who lost their lives in the accident were from Abhoda, Kerhala and Raver in the district, according to the police. The labourers died after their papaya-laden truck overturned shortly after midnight near a temple at Kingaon village of Yawal Taluka in the district.

The police further stated that five labourers have sustained serious injuries and are being treated at a rural hospital. The reason that caused accident is yet to be known.
